Внедрение онлайн-касс стало обязательным требованием для большинства предпринимателей, использующих бухгалтерские системы. Интеграция ККТ (контрольно-кассовой техники) с программным продуктом 1С:Бухгалтерия 8.3 позволяет автоматизировать учет продаж и исключить ошибки ручного ввода данных. Правильно настроенная связка гарантирует передачу сведений в ОФД (оператор фискальных данных) и налоговую службу в соответствии с 54-ФЗ.
Процесс сопряжения оборудования требует внимательности на каждом этапе: от установки драйверов до настройки параметров в самой конфигурации. Ошибки на этапе инициализации могут привести к тому, что чек не будет пробит, а данные не уйдут в фискальный накопитель. В этой статье мы детально разберемтехнические аспекты подключения различных моделей касс к базе данных.
Подготовительный этап и выбор драйвера
Первым шагом перед началом работы в программе является установка программного обеспечения, поставляемого производителем кассового аппарата. Без корректно установленного драйвера 1С не сможет обнаружить устройство в системе. Для популярных моделей, таких как Атол или Штрих-М, необходимо скачать актуальную версию ПО с официального сайта вендора.
После инсталляции драйвера следует проверить физическое подключение. Кабель USB должен быть надежно вставлен в порт компьютера, а сама касса включена в сеть. В диспетчере устройств Windows должно отображаться корректное название порта, к которому привязано оборудование. Если система видит устройство как "Неизвестное устройство", потребуется переустановка драйверов.
⚠️ Внимание: Не подключайте кассовый аппарат к компьютеру до завершения установки драйвера. Это может привести к автоматической установке стандартного драйвера Windows, который конфликтует со специализированным ПО для ККТ.
Для работы с 1С 8.3 чаще всего используются два типа драйверов: Драйвер ККТ 10 (для новых моделей Атол) и Классический драйвер (для Штрих-М и старых версий Атол). Выбор зависит от конкретной модели вашего оборудования и требований конфигурации.
Настройка параметров подключения в 1С
После того как оборудование определено операционной системой, необходимо зарегистрировать его в информационной базе. Для этого в интерфейсе 1С:Бухгалтерия 8.3 перейдите в раздел Администрирование и выберите пункт Подключаемое оборудование. Здесь создается новая запись, описывающая вашу кассу.
В карточке оборудования необходимо заполнить несколько критически важных полей. В поле "Вид оборудования" следует выбрать значение Контрольно-кассовая машина. Далее указывается конкретная модель из списка, который подгружается из установленных драйверов. Если нужной модели нет в списке, убедитесь, что драйвер обновлен до последней версии.
Особое внимание уделите настройке порта подключения. В поле "Порт" необходимо выбрать тот COM-порт, который был присвоен устройству в диспетчере задач. Для USB-кабелей это часто виртуальные порты вида COM3 или COM4. Скорость соединения обычно устанавливается автоматически, но для старых моделей может потребоваться ручной выбор значения, например, 9600 или 115200.
☑️ Проверка настроек оборудования
⚠️ Внимание: Если вы используете сетевое подключение к кассе (Ethernet или Wi-Fi), вместо COM-порта необходимо указать IP-адрес устройства и номер порта (обычно 5555). Убедитесь, что компьютер и касса находятся в одной подсети.
Регистрация кассы в личном кабинете ФНС
Прежде чем пробивать первые чеки через 1С, кассовый аппарат должен быть официально зарегистрирован в налоговой службе. Эта процедура выполняется через личный кабинет налогоплательщика на сайте ФНС. Вам потребуется сформировать отчет о регистрации ККТ, который содержит фискальный признак данных.
Процесс регистрации включает в себя ввод данных о фискальном накопителе (ФН), адресе установки кассы и сведений об ОФД. После отправки данных налоговая присваивает регистрационный номер, который необходимо ввести в настройки кассы. Только после получения карточки регистрации из ФНС устройство считается готовым к работе.
В конфигурации 1С данные о регистрации вводятся в карточку кассового оборудования. Указываются регистрационный номер, заводской номер ФН и номер самого аппарата. Эти данные используются для формирования фискальных документов, которые отправляются оператору.
| Параметр | Где найти | Значение по умолчанию |
|---|---|---|
| Регистрационный номер | Карточка регистрации ККТ из ФНС | 15 цифр |
| Заводской номер ФН | На корпусе фискального накопителя | 20 цифр |
| Адрес сайта ОФД | Договор с оператором фискальных данных | ofds.ru (пример) |
| Порт подключения | Диспетчер устройств Windows | COM3 / COM4 |
Что делать, если ФН переполнен?
Если фискальный накопитель заполнен или истек срок его действия (13, 15 или 36 месяцев), касса блокирует проведение операций. Необходимо заменить ФН на новый, сформировать отчет о закрытии архива и зарегистрировать новый накопитель в ФНС, не меняя регистрационный номер самой кассы.
Создание и проведение документов продажи
Основная работа с кассой в 1С происходит через документ Чек ККМ. Этот документ создается на основании реализаций товаров и услуг или оформляется вручную в разделе Продажи. В документе указывается кассовый аппарат, через который планируется пробить чек, а также состав продаваемых позиций.
При проведении документа система отправляет команду на кассу для печати фискального чека. Статус проведения меняется на "Проведен" только после успешного получения подтверждения от устройства. Если касса выдает ошибку, документ не проводится, и пользователю предлагается устранить причину сбоя.
Важно правильно указать признак расчета: Приход (продажа), Возврат прихода (возврат товара покупателю) или Расход (выплата денег, например, агенту). Ошибочный выбор признака расчета приведет к нарушению кассовой дисциплины и возможным штрафам со стороны контролирующих органов.
Используйте сканер штрих-кода для быстрого добавления товаров в чек ККМ. Это ускоряет работу кассира и минимизирует риск ошибки в номенклатуре.
Для розничной торговли часто используется специализированное рабочее место кассира (РМК), которое открывается в режиме предприятия. Интерфейс РМК оптимизирован для сенсорных экранов и быстрого ввода данных, скрывая лишние поля бухгалтерского учета.
Работа с фискальными документами и отчетами
Помимо продажи товаров, кассир или бухгалтер должен периодически снимать отчеты для контроля работы оборудования. Самый важный из них — Отчет о закрытии смены. Его необходимо формировать не реже одного раза в 24 часа, иначе касса автоматически заблокируется.
В 1С 8.3 отчет о закрытии смены формируется через обработку Отчеты по ККМ или непосредственно из документа смены. Система отправляет команду на печать отчета, в котором содержатся итоги продаж за день, суммы налогов и количество фискальных документов. Эти данные сверяются с данными бухгалтерского учета.
Также доступен запрос Отчета о состоянии расчетов, который показывает текущий статус фискального накопителя, количество свободной памяти и срок действия ФН. Регулярная проверка этого отчета позволяет избежать внезапной остановки работы кассы из-за технических ограничений.
⚠️ Внимание: Невыведенный отчет о закрытии смены в срок более 24 часов влечет за собой блокировку кассового аппарата. Разблокировка возможна только в сервисном центре или через специальные команды в драйвере, что занимает время и средства.
Ежедневное закрытие смены — обязательная процедура для легальной работы любой онлайн-кассы, независимо от количества проведенных операций.
Диагностика и решение типовых ошибок
В процессе эксплуатации могут возникать ситуации, когда 1С не видит кассу или выдает сообщение об ошибке обмена. Первым делом необходимо проверить журнал регистрации драйвера ККТ. Там содержатся подробные логи команд, которые помогают понять, на каком этапе произошел сбой.
Частой проблемой является конфликт портов или зависание службы драйвера. В этом случае помогает перезапуск службы Driver10C (для Атол) или перезагрузка компьютера. Также стоит проверить, не используется ли порт другим приложением, например, терминалом сбора данных.
Если ошибка связана с форматом фискальных документов (ФФД 1.05, 1.1, 1.2), необходимо сверить настройки в драйвере и в самой 1С. Версии ФФД должны совпадать, иначе касса отвергнет команду печати. Актуальные требования ФФД меняются, поэтому следите за обновлениями законодательства.
⚠️ Внимание: Технические требования к форматам фискальных данных и составу реквизитов чека могут изменяться законодательно. Всегда сверяйте настройки вашей кассы и конфигурации 1С с актуальными приказами ФНС перед началом нового отчетного периода.
Ошибка "Неверная команда параметр"
Эта ошибка часто возникает при несоответствии версии прошивки кассы и версии драйвера. Попробуйте обновить прошивку ККТ до последней версии, доступной на сайте производителя, или откатить драйвер на стабильную версию.
Для сложных случаев, когда стандартные методы не помогают, можно воспользоваться утилитой "Тест связи" в настройках подключаемого оборудования. Она позволяет отправить простую команду запроса статуса и получить ответ от устройства, минуя сложные механизмы 1С.
Можно ли подключить одну кассу к нескольким базам 1С?
Да, технически это возможно, но требует осторожности. Одновременный доступ к одной физической кассе из разных баз данных может привести к конфликтам и ошибкам записи. Рекомендуется использовать одну основную базу для работы с кассой или настроить очереди печати.
Что делать, если закончилась лента в кассе во время печати чека?
Касса прервет печать и выдаст ошибку. После замены ленты необходимо найти невышедший чек в журнале документов 1С и повторить его печать. Данные в фискальный накопитель уже записаны, поэтому пробивать чек заново как новую продажу нельзя.
Как проверить, ушел ли чек в ОФД?
В документе "Чек ККМ" в 1С есть индикатор состояния фискального документа. Если чек успешно отправлен, статус изменится на "Передан в ОФД". Также можно проверить личный кабинет вашего оператора фискальных данных, где отображаются все принятые чеки.